There are 12 sections in a group, in which four sections are faulty 3 sections are randomly drawn one by one. Without replacement probability to get no. one as faulty is –

(A) 3/55

(B) 13/55

(C) 14/55

(D) 17/55

Answer is (C) 14/55

Total terms = 12, Non-facility sections = 12 -4 = 8

Faulty section = 4

Probability to get no. one as fault in three attempt is –
